As PCB manufacturing continues to progress, traditional silkscreen printing methods are becoming less effective in meeting the growing demand for visually enhanced and highly detailed circuit boards. Silkscreen printing, while widely used for labeling and marking, is often limited in color precision, resolution, and customization options. Recognizing these challenges, PCBWay, a leader in PCB fabrication, has introduced advanced UV printing technology as a superior alternative.
Unlike silkscreen printing, which relies on ink pushed through a stencil, UV printing uses UV-curable inks and LED curing technology to produce high-resolution, multi-color images directly onto PCB surfaces. This method not only enhances the clarity and vibrancy of printed designs but also provides greater durability, ensuring resistance to fading, smudging, and environmental factors. Additionally, UV printing supports complex graphics, gradients, and fine details, making it ideal for customers seeking custom branding, aesthetic appeal, and precision labeling on their circuit boards.
With this innovation, PCBWay now offers high-quality color printing on a variety of PCB substrates, including fiberglass, metal, ceramic, flexible, and rigid-flex boards, ensuring both functional reliability and exceptional visual appeal

Benefits of using UV Printing for PCBs:
Unlike conventional silkscreen printing, UV printing utilizes UV-curable inks, which provide superior durability and aesthetic quality. This technology offers numerous benefits:
- High-Precision Image Printing: Professional-grade UV printers ensure accurate and vivid color representation on PCB surfaces.
- Instant Drying Process: Utilizing UV-LED lamp curing, the ink dries immediately, boosting production efficiency.
- Enhanced Durability: The printed graphics remain firm and clear, resistant to fading or smudging.
- Eco-Friendly Production: Unlike traditional methods, UV printing does not release volatile organic compounds (VOCs), ensuring a safer working environment.
- Customization Options: Offers multi-color printing to meet personalized customer needs.
- Survives SMT Reflow: The printed layers can withstand surface mount technology (SMT) reflow processes.
- Water Resistance: UV printed surfaces are water-resistant and can be cleaned with water without affecting the print quality.
- Alcohol Exposure: While cleaning with alcohol can be challenging after baking the board, prolonged exposure to alcohol and vigorous scrubbing may lead to the removal of UV ink, depending on the material of the surface.
- Scratch Resistance: UV printed surfaces offer moderate scratch resistance. However, compared to a solder mask, the UV ink is a thinner layer and may not be as durable in high-wear environments.
Prerequisites for Ordering UV Printing Services
To ensure optimal printing results, PCBWay has outlined the following specifications:
- Maximum PCB Size: 270*470MM per piece.
- Solder Mask Requirement: Customers must choose a background solder mask color.
Design Specifications
For precise and high-quality printing, customers should follow these design rules:
- Ensure Compliance with PCB Design Standards: Drill holes, traces, solder masks, and outline designs must adhere to specifications.
- Avoid Colored Characters on Solder Mask Openings: Refrain from placing colored text on surface-mount or through-hole pads.
- File Submission Guidelines:
- Method One (Recommended): Design colored characters on the silkscreen layer in the Gerber file and provide a reference image.
Method Two: If using colored silkscreen information in the Gerber file, each color should be placed on a separate layer. However, if only one layer is available, only one color can be printed.
- Supported File Formats: Customers should submit images in AI, PDF, JPEG, PNG, TIFF, etc., and indicate the desired printing location.
- QR Code Printing: Ensure that any QR code provided is scannable and accurately readable.
Important Notes for UV Printing
- Default Matte UV Printing: If multi-color UV printing is selected, matte UV printing is applied by default.
- Designing Bottom-Layer Characters: Avoid mirrored inversions, as color printing differs from standard silkscreen printing.
- Full-Color Printing Adjustment: If the entire top or bottom surface requires full-color printing, PCBWay will apply a white solder mask before printing to ensure optimal quality.
- File Upload Requirements: Users must compress and upload the print image, positioning image, and Gerber file together.
Matte UV vs. Glossy UV Printing
Feature | Matte UV Color Printing | Glossy UV Color Printing |
Surface Thickness | No significant thickness increase | Slightly increases PCB thickness |
Appearance | Smooth, refined finish | Beautiful but slightly uneven |
Impact on Soldering | No interference | Can affect component pad soldering |
